
"The Santa Clara Broncos (22-5, 13-1 WCC) aim to extend a seven-game home win streak when they host the Gonzaga Bulldogs (24-2, 12-1 WCC) on February 14, 2026. On Tuesday, in its last game, Gonzaga beat Washington State 83-53. With 20 points, Graham Ike was its leading scorer. Santa Clara won its previous game versus Seattle U, 84-72, on Wednesday. Aleksandar Gavalyugov was its high scorer with 21 points."
"Gonzaga is outscoring opponents by 20.9 points per game with a +543 scoring differential overall. It puts up 87.4 points per game (15th in college basketball) and allows 66.5 per contest (23rd in college basketball). The 87.4 points the Bulldogs average are 16.3 more than the Broncos allow. Gonzaga makes 6.7 three-pointers per game (283rd in college basketball), 1.1 fewer than its opponents (7.8)."
Santa Clara (22-5, 13-1 WCC) will host Gonzaga (24-2, 12-1 WCC) at Leavey Center on February 14, 2026, with tip at 10:30 p.m. ET and broadcast on ESPN. Gonzaga enters after an 83-53 win over Washington State with Graham Ike scoring 20. Santa Clara beat Seattle U 84-72 with Aleksandar Gavalyugov scoring 21. Gonzaga averages 87.4 points and allows 66.5, with a +543 scoring differential but a drop to 79.7 points over the last 10 games. Santa Clara averages 83.6 points, allows 71.1, and holds a +337 scoring differential and outscores opponents by 12.5 points per game.
